#59685b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#59685b is composed of 34.9% red, 40.8% green and 35.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 12.5% yellow and 59.2% black. It has a hue angle of 128 degrees, a saturation of 7.8% and a lightness of 37.8%. #59685b color hex could be obtained by blending #b2d0b6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

Shades and Tints of #59685b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080908 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.
